Entertaining in the Kitchen with a Modern Look

Audiovox is well known for its use of drop down video in the family van and a logical product offering is the Audiovox Drop Down LCD/DVD Combo which the manufacturer calls Under Cabinet Televisions. The models are offered in a 7″ and 9″ and are intended to be mounted under the upper cabinets in a kitchen or other room much like a plug-in kitchen counter-light. Audiovox also produces digital picture frames and message centers as well as portable DVD players.

The concept is that the unit has the screen folded away until it is needed and it is folded down in the On position and can be tilted in the direction of the viewer. The unit is an LCD television, clock radio, DVD player and kitchen timer all in one package and retails for $200-300 depending on where you buy it and which model you select. You may also use the unit as a video monitor with an optional video camera in such applications as a baby room monitor or security camera viewing screen for a door or driveway.

If you spend a great deal of time in the kitchen, then this unit has a very practical place as an entertainment companion as you create your masterpieces in this hub of activity. It is also a good way to keep the younger members of your family in close view by playing their favorite DVD on the Audiovox Drop Down LCD/DVD Combo and controlling it with the included remote control unit.

It is a very practical addition for any DVD cooking books that you may purchase or for watching your favorite television cooking show in the appropriate environment. Kitchen counter space is always at a premium and this unit provides the perfect way to add a range of modern electronic viewing and listening aids to arguably the busiest room in the house.
